How to Measure Capacitance: 8 Steps (with Pictures)
To measure capacitance, you''ll need a digital multimeter, which you can pick up at your local hardware store. First, turn off the power to the capacitor, and connect a resistor across the terminals to drain the charge. Then, disconnect the capacitor, set the multimeter to measure capacitance, and press the REL button if your multimeter has one

How to measure electrolytic capacitors
DVMs can be used to test electrolytic caps if an LCR meter isn''t available. Some DMs have a setting for capacitance measurements. When in the capacitance measurement setting, the DVM uses the concept of the RC time constant to measure capacitance. Introduction to Capacitors, Capacitance and Charge
The Capacitance of a Capacitor. Capacitance is the electrical property of a capacitor and is the measure of a capacitors ability to store an electrical charge onto its two plates with the unit of capacitance being the Farad (abbreviated to F) named after the British physicist Michael Faraday.

Basic Semiconductor Material Science and Solid State Physics
In principle, measurements of capacitance versus voltage can be made either by sweeping the applied voltage from accumulation to inversion ( to + voltage for p -type; + to for n -type) or inversion to accumulation (+ to voltage for p -type; to + for n -type).

7.2: Capacitors and Capacitance
Another popular type of capacitor is an electrolytic capacitor. It consists of an oxidized metal in a conducting paste. The main advantage of an electrolytic capacitor is its high capacitance relative to other common types of capacitors. Helpful Tips on Measuring Capacitors
Capacitance C, dissipation factor D, and equivalent series resistance ESR are the parameters usually measured. Capacitance is the measure of the quantity of electrical charge that can be held (stored) between the two electrodes. Dissipation factor, also known as loss tangent, serves to indicate capacitor quality.
